Savage leads in crime level (2.1 vs 10.7). Savage leads in median household income ($123,069 vs $71,774). North Las Vegas leads in walk score (34 vs 22).
Metric-by-Metric Breakdown
| Metric | North Las Vegas, NV | Savage, MN |
|---|---|---|
| WhereAtHome Score | 66.4 (#1548) | 75 (#524) |
| Population | 284,771 | 32,999 |
| Typical Home Value (ZHVI) | $407,369 | $432,260 |
| Median Household Income | $71,774 | $123,069 |
| Average Commute | 27.6 min | 27.2 min |
| Walk Score | 34 | 22 |
| Crime Level | 10.7 | 2.1 |
| School Rating | N/A | N/A |
| Cost of Living Index | 114 | 119 |
| Political lean County 2024 presidential margin — context only, not scored | D+2.6 | R+8.5 |
